ZIP 63744 and ZIP 63750 are ZIP Code areas in Missouri. This page compares them across population, income, housing, education, commuting, and how each has changed since 2019.

ZIP 63744 has the higher population (177 vs 90 in ZIP 63750). ZIP 63750 has the higher median household income ($95,000 vs $39,750 in ZIP 63744). ZIP 63750 has the higher median home value ($300,000 vs $102,800 in ZIP 63744).
